India’s waste mountains are becoming fuel factories. What was once destined for landfills now feeds a network of biogas plant market facilities churning out Bio-CNG for city buses and delivery trucks. The SATAT scheme’s push toward 5,000 plants by 2026 reveals a sophisticated interplay of chemicals and materials that makes compressed biogas not just viable, but profitable. This isn’t backyard composting—it’s industrial chemistry powering the circular economy.

According to MarketIntelo, the Global Biogas Plant market size was valued at $6.8 billion in 2024, and is forecasted to hit $15.2 billion by 2033, growing at a robust CAGR of 9.4% during the forecast period.

Digester Chemistry: Precision Microbial Engineering

Every Bio-CNG plant processes 100 tons of organic waste daily, yielding 16 tons of vehicle-grade fuel. Methanogenic archaea thrive in 35-55°C anaerobic conditions, converting volatile fatty acids into 60% methane biogas. But maintaining this microbial balance demands chemical mastery. Sodium bicarbonate dosed at 200 ppm locks pH between 6.8-7.2, preventing acid crashes. Silicone anti-foam emulsions (0.7 ppm) eliminate froth from high-FODMAP waste. Trace cobalt (0.04 mg/L) and nickel (0.03 mg/L) catalysts boost methane conversion 22%.

Gas Purification: From Dirty Biogas to Pipeline Gold

Raw biogas arrives contaminated with 40% CO2, 800 ppm H2S, and water vapor. Water scrubbers operating at 1.4 bar pressure remove 99.7% CO2 using 30% monoethanolamine (MEA) solutions regenerated at 125°C. Iron oxide scrubbers reduce H2S to 3 ppm, protecting downstream compressors. Pressure Swing Adsorption units with zeolite 13X sieves deliver 98.5% methane purity matching fossil CNG specs. Triethylene glycol (TEG) towers achieve -42°C dew points, preventing pipeline condensation. Coconut-shell activated carbon eliminates siloxanes from municipal waste, safeguarding turbine blades.

High-Pressure Infrastructure: 250 Bar Realities

Bio-CNG compression to 250 bar demands specialized engineering. Ariel’s biogas-rated JG compressors exceed API 618 standards, handling trace contaminants that destroy natural gas units. Lubrication-free designs prevent oil carryover into dispensers.Type IV carbon fiber cylinders slash weight 56% versus steel, storing 11.8 kg fuel in 65-liter volumes for 240 km truck range. Toray T700S fiber endures 14,000 fill cycles with 99.9% safety margins.

Materials Ecosystem Supporting Scale

  • Pipeline injection skids feature ASME B31.8 compliance, TBM mercaptan odorization, and ±0.9% calorific blending accuracy. Flowell’s modular packages connect seamlessly to city gas networks.
  • Cryogenic dispensers chilled to -158°C cut compression energy 45%, delivering 3 kg/min fill rates rivaling petrol pumps. Adani Total’s stations handle 120 vehicles/hour.
  • Advanced liners—cross-linked polyethylene—resist permeation 18x better than standard HDPE, extending cylinder life to 24 years.

Chemical Supply Chain Coming of Age

IOCL’s integrated chemical complex supplies 94% of plant needs domestically. Gujarat Alkalies’ 72,000 TPA MEA plant cuts amine costs 32%. IOCL R&D’s Ni-Al catalysts match global benchmarks at 41% lower price points.

Permea India’s PSA membranes achieve 340 NL/m²/hr flux, powering 1,400 plants from their Vadodara mega-factory.

Benchmark Projects Lighting the Path

  • GPCL Veraval: 88 TPD poultry waste plant injects 62% output into GAIL pipelines. Payback hit 3.7 years at ₹48.1/kg.
  • Reliance Jamnagar: 240 TPD refinery waste facility runs 99.6% uptime using bio-desulfurization—no chemical replenishment needed.
  • NTPC Panki: 68 TPD MSW plant eliminates 520 tons landfill waste daily, fueling 2,100 CNG autos.

Regional Champions Emerge

Uttar Pradesh: 2,100 biogas plants target 2.4 million MT rice straw annually. GAIL contracts cover 72%.
Maharashtra: 1,450 sugar waste plants achieve 85% pipeline connectivity.
Punjab: 950 stubble-burning plants under direct income support scheme.

Policy Rocket Fuel Accelerating Scale

  • ₹9,000 Cr Viability Gap Funding: 45% capex support through 2028
  • 9% biogas blending mandate in city gas networks by 2030
  • 5% GST on Bio-CNG equipment versus 18% fossil infrastructure
  • ₹4,100/MT CO2 credits certified under ICVCM Gold Standard

Multiplier Effects at Scale

Each biogas plant diverts 38,000 tons waste yearly, cuts 32,000 tons CO2e, and employs 135 workers. At 5,000 plants, that’s 190 million tons waste processed annually—22% of India’s total MSW generation.
